Package com.softsynth.jmsl.score
Class ScoreFrameJavaSound
java.lang.Object
com.softsynth.jmsl.view.PVFrameAdapter
com.softsynth.jmsl.score.ScoreFrame
com.softsynth.jmsl.score.ScoreFrameJavaSound
- All Implemented Interfaces:
PVComponent
,PVFrame
,Alertable
,EditListener
,FileLoaderListener
,DirtyListener
,ScoreMIDIFileWriterListener
,NewScoreListener
,ScoreLoaderListener
,TempoResultProcessor
,TimeSigResultProcessor
,UndoRedoStackListener
,HierarchicalMenuListener
,PatchEditorListener
,java.awt.event.ActionListener
,java.awt.event.ItemListener
,java.util.EventListener
public class ScoreFrameJavaSound extends ScoreFrame implements java.awt.event.ActionListener
ScoreFrame subclass whose Midi Device is JavaSound. Special menu added to
Project menu for playing score with JavaSound MIDI (precompiles all Notes
into a midi sequencer)
JMSL Notation Project
JMSL Notation Project
- Author:
- Nick Didkovsky , copyright 2000 Nick Didkovsky
-
Field Summary
Fields Modifier and Type Field Description static java.lang.String
copyright
Fields inherited from class com.softsynth.jmsl.score.ScoreFrame
DEBUG
-
Constructor Summary
Constructors Constructor Description ScoreFrameJavaSound()
-
Method Summary
Modifier and Type Method Description void
actionPerformed(java.awt.event.ActionEvent e)
static void
main(java.lang.String[] args)
Methods inherited from class com.softsynth.jmsl.score.ScoreFrame
addBinaryCopyBufferTransform, addBinaryCopyBufferTransform, addBinaryCopyBufferTransform, addBinaryTransformsSubMenu, addInstrument, addInstrument, addInstrumentLibrary, addNoteOrnament, addNotePropertiesTransform, addNotePropertiesTransform, addNotePropertiesTransform, addNotePropertiesTransform, addNotePropertiesTransform, addNoteSubMenu, addScore, addScoreOperator, addScoreOperator, addUnaryCopyBufferTransform, addUnaryCopyBufferTransform, addUnaryCopyBufferTransform, addUnaryTransformsSubMenu, alert, alert, buildHierachicalMenus, displayCurrentScore, displayScore, dispose, endOfScore, fileDoneLoading, fileLoading, getAutoOpenMixerFrame, getCurrentScore, getMainMenuBar, getMixerFrame, getMusPrefix, getTemplateName, handleEditInstrument, handleExportLilyPond, handleExportMIDIFile, handleExportMusicXML, handleExportScoreMUS, handleImportJSynUnitVoice, handleImportSignalProcessor, handleLoadIns, handleLoadOrch, handleLoadSMuFLFile, handleNewOrchestra, handlePatchLurkers, handlePatchOrch, handleRemoveIns, handleSaveIns, handleSaveOrch, handleScoreOperator, hierarchicalMenuItemSelected, isApplet, itemStateChanged, loadPrefs, noSound, notifyDirty, notifyNewScore, notifyUndoRedoStackChange, objectEdited, patchEditorOK, processTempoResult, processTimeSigResult, quit, removeScore, reportMIDIFileWritten, savePrefs, scanForClasses, scoreLoaderMessage, setAutoOpenMixerFrame, setMusPrefix, setTemplateName, setVisible, undoStackRestoredScore
Methods inherited from class com.softsynth.jmsl.view.PVFrameAdapter
add, add, addKeyListener, addWindowListener, equals, getBackground, getBounds, getComponent, getFont, getFontMetrics, getLocation, getParent, getPVMenuBar, hashCode, isEnabled, isShowing, pack, removeAll, removeKeyListener, setBackground, setEnabled, setFont, setFrameLayout, setLocation, setPVMenuBar, setResizable, setSize, setSize, setTitle, toBack, toFront, toString, validate
Methods inherited from class java.lang.Object
getClass, notify, notifyAll, wait, wait, wait
-
Field Details
-
copyright
public static final java.lang.String copyright- See Also:
- Constant Field Values
-
-
Constructor Details
-
ScoreFrameJavaSound
public ScoreFrameJavaSound()
-
-
Method Details
-
actionPerformed
public void actionPerformed(java.awt.event.ActionEvent e)- Specified by:
actionPerformed
in interfacejava.awt.event.ActionListener
- Overrides:
actionPerformed
in classScoreFrame
-
main
public static void main(java.lang.String[] args)
-